How they compare
North Korea currently reports 36.62 against 31.45 in Egypt, a difference of 5.17.
That makes North Korea's figure about 1.2 times Egypt's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 11 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Egypt ahead.
Egypt ranks 70th and North Korea ranks 68th of 118 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Egypt averaged higher in 1 and North Korea in 1.
